Ingredientes para Mushroom Spinach And Ham Tarts Quiches
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up (1 stick) cold unsalted butter, cut into 1/2-inch cubes
- 1/4 cup ice water, plus more if needed
- 1/2 teaspoon salt (for pastry), 1/4 teaspoon salt (for filling)
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 8 ounces cremini mushrooms, sliced
- 1 small yellow onion, chopped
- 5 ounces baby spinach
- 4 ounces cooked ham, diced
- 4 ounces shredded Gruyère or cheddar cheese
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 3 large eggs
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per

Cómo preparar Mushroom Spinach And Ham Tarts Quiches
- **Make the pastry:** Combine flour, cubed butter, and salt in a food processor. Pulse until the mixture resembles breadcrumbs.
- Add ice-cold water and pulse until the dough just comes together. Do not overmix.
-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face, divide into 4 equal portions, and shape each into a disc. Wrap in pl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 1 hour (or up to 24 hours).
- Preheat oven to 200°C (400°F). Lightly grease four 6.5-inch tart pans with removable bottoms.
- On a lightly floured surface, roll out each dough disc to a 7-inch circle. Gently transfer to prepared tart pans, trimming and pressing the dough into the bottom and up the sides.
- Line the pastry shells with foil and fill with pie weights or dried beans. Bake for 15 minutes.
- Remove the weights and foil and bake for a further 8 minutes, or until the crusts are pale golden.
- **Prepare the filling:** While the pastry is baking, heat olive oil in a large pan over medium-high heat. Add mushrooms and onion and sauté for 3 minutes, until softened.
- Add spinach and sauté for 1 minute, until wilted.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
- Divide the mushroom and spinach mixture evenly among the four baked tart shells.
- Top each tart with an equal amount of ham and cheese.
- In a medium bowl, whisk together cream, eggs, salt, and pepper.
- Pour the egg mixture evenly over the filling in each tart.
- Bake for 18-20 minutes, or until the custard is set and lightly golden.
- Let cool for 5 minutes before removing from the pans. Serve warm and enjoy!
